Oka Station (岡駅, Oka eki) is a railway station on the AbukumaExpress in the city of Kakuda, Miyagi Prefecture, Japan.

Lines

Oka Station is served by the Abukuma Express Line, and is located 47.7 rail kilometers from the official starting point of the line at Fukushima.

Station layout

Oka Station has one side platform serving a single bi-directional track. The station is unattended.

History

Oka Station opened on April 1, 1968, as a station on the Japanese National Railways (JNR). The station became a station on the Abukuma Express on July 1, 1986.
